Frederick Mick Deeley 1947 - 1999

Frederick Mick Deeley was born on June 26, 1947, and died at age 51 years old on June 21, 1999. Frederick Deeley was buried at Willamette National Cemetery Section COL-2 Row 293 Site B 11800 Se Mt. Scott Boulevard, in Portland, Or. Family, friend, or fan, this family history biography is for you to remember Frederick Mick Deeley.

In 1947, in the year that Frederick Mick Deeley was born, in June, the Marshall Plan was proposed to help European nations recover economically from World War II. It passed the conservative Republican Congress in March of 1948. After World War I, the economic devastation of Germany caused by burdensome reparations payments led to the rise of Hitler. The Allies didn't want this to happen again and the Marshall Plan was devised to make sure that those conditions didn't arise again.
